Panel użytkownika
Nazwa użytkownika:
Hasło:
Nie masz jeszcze konta?

Kod ASCII (w systemie ósemkowym)

Ostatnio zmodyfikowano 2012-01-26 11:55
Autor Wiadomość
MrMB
Temat założony przez niniejszego użytkownika
Kod ASCII (w systemie ósemkowym)
» 2012-01-24 17:06:36
Witam.
Temat jest spokrewniony z poprzednim, który założylem.
Chodzi mi o wyświetlanie kodu ASCII w systemie ósemkowym dla tego programu.

C/C++
#include <iostream>
#include <string>

using namespace std;

int main()
{
    string znaki;
    char ogranicznik = '\n';
    getline( cin, znaki, ogranicznik );
    for( int i = 0; i < znaki.length(); i++ )
    {
        cout << znaki[ i ] << " ";
    }
}

Uwierzcie mi, korzystałem z Google, ale nic konkretnego nie mogłem znaleźć, wszystko co się wyszukało było zupełnie na odwrót niż chciałbym.
P-49313
malan
» 2012-01-24 17:08:21
Frazy, które należy wpisać w wyszukiwarkę google:
P-49314
MrMB
Temat założony przez niniejszego użytkownika
» 2012-01-24 17:21:00
A jak wyświetlić sam kod ASCII?
P-49318
CodeMeister
» 2012-01-24 18:07:21
@Konri ci w poprzednim temacie napisal funkcje do tego...
P-49325
MrMB
Temat założony przez niniejszego użytkownika
» 2012-01-24 20:19:48
Jakoś nie mogę jej znaleść. Mógłby ktoś pomóc bo ja naprawdę nie mogę znaleść nic co by mi podpowiedziało, wystarczy nawet samo wyświetlenie kodu ASCII danego znaku, a na ósemkowy to już jakoś sam wykombinuję. Tylko proszę o pomoc.
P-49348
ison
» 2012-01-24 20:37:37
żeby wyświetlić kod ASCII znaku możesz go np. zrzutować na inta
do wyświetlenia liczby w systemie ósemkowym możesz skorzystać z %o
C/C++
char znak = 'X';
printf( "%o\n",( int ) znak );
P-49349
MrMB
Temat założony przez niniejszego użytkownika
» 2012-01-24 21:35:31
I to "%o" już samo z siebie zmienia liczbę z systemu dziesiątkowego na ósemkowy? Oczywiście zauważyłem, że teraz są wyświetlane liczby zamiast znaków, ale czy na pewno w ósemkowym? No ale tak czy siak bardzo mi pomogłeś tym kodem. Dzięki.
P-49356
malan
» 2012-01-24 21:40:46
I to "%o" już samo z siebie zmienia liczbę z systemu dziesiątkowego na ósemkowy?
Tak - sprawdź tutaj: » standard Ctekst sformatowany - printf. Jeżeli nie wierzysz to skorzystaj z narzędzia do konwersji liczb.
P-49359
« 1 » 2
  Strona 1 z 2 Następna strona